Imbrar Heltharn

This information is intended for use with the Dungeons & Dragons role-playing game.


At a Glance

Imbrar Heltharn of House Heltharn is, at various points in his life, a king of Impiltur, a paladin, a blackguard, and a powerful minion of Soneillon.

The High Forest Evil Node

This information is intended for use with the Dungeons & Dragons role-playing game.


At a Glance

The High Forest evil node is a class 4 evil node found on the eastern edge of the High Forest, approximately 75 miles south of Hellgate Keep. It corrupts all plant life and water within its area.

Hagskull Hill

This information is intended for use with the Dungeons & Dragons role-playing game.


At a Glance

Hagskull Hill is a rock-crowned hill of undetermined location. The hill is about 100 feet high, uneven, and composed largely of black rock. It takes its name from a 50 foot high skull-shaped rock which rests atop the hill. A stone staircase gives access to the interior of the skull, as do the hollow eye sockets.

The interior of the skull contains a class 5 shadow weave node.

Darger Ironmoot

This information is intended for use with the Dungeons & Dragons role-playing game.


At a Glance

Darger Ironmoot is an exiled prince among the dwarves of the Great Rift. Embittered by the shunning of his kin, he has turned to Shar and now leads a new clan of sorts which gathers around the Great Rift shadow weave node.
